Norway is best known for its outstanding natural beauty, particularly the fjords along its west coast.
Once a haven for marauding Vikings, these deep inlets are now the country’s most popular tourist attraction.
This is a country shaped by the ice age, with towering mountains, thunderous waterfalls and dense forests.
Norway is located on the west of the Scandinavian Peninsula in northern Europe.
Although a third of the country sits in the Arctic Circle, a length of 1,089 miles means that Norway is a year round destination.
The summer months are perfect for hiking and mountain biking, while the in winter the skiing and winter sports are unparalleled.
The country is frequently ranked as one of the best places in the world to live, and one of the main reasons is the excellent infrastructure and the quality of local services.
The capital city of Oslo offers visitors a stunning contrast of picturesque history and spectacular modern architecture.

10 ~~~ Touropia ~ Norway ~ 10 Most Beautiful Stave Churches in Norway A stave church is a medieval church made from wood. It is usually characterized by post and lintel construction, which uses timber framing. Stave churches are concentrated in Northern Europe, and some of the most interesting and best preserved examples are located in Norway. Visitors spending time in Norway can see some of these beautiful stave churches throughout the country, most of which date from the 12th and 13th centuries. www.touropia.com/stave-churches-in-norway/

12 ~~~ Touropia ~ Norway ~ 5 Most Beautiful Norwegian Fjords During the ice ages, deep valleys and narrow inlets filled with ocean water, creating the natural wonders that the modern world often refers to as fjords. Although there are many fjords across the globe, the ones that grace the Norwegian coastline reign as the most popular because of their astonishing beauty. Hundreds of cruise ships bring tourists to Norway every year to experience these marvelous inlets. However, the mountains and villages surrounding the Norwegian fjords also offer many incredible sights and adventures. 13 ~~~ Touropia ~ Norway ~ 10 Most Beautiful Norwegian Islands While most people know Norway for its phenomenal fjords and the flickering Northern lights, the Nordic nation is also home to plenty of breathtakingly beautiful islands. Remarkably enough these number over 230,000 in total with most of them lying just off of the country’s rough and rugged coastline which is impressively one of the longest in the world. Much further afield you can find the isolated and icy island of Jan Mayen and the glacier-coated archipelago of Svalbard, both of which are situated high up in the Arctic Circle. While some of the innumerable islands in Norway are inaccessible and uninhabited, others are dotted with picture-perfect fishing villages and are very popular among tourists due to their stunning scenery and landscapes.
